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y, and consent to receive emails from Rise
Jobs / Job page
Software Engineer - Test Engineering (Hybrid/Onsite) image - Rise Careers
Job details

Software Engineer - Test Engineering (Hybrid/Onsite) - job 9 of 27

The successful candidate will join an experienced Test Engineering team responsible for evaluating Risk Services applications, including Risk Message Processor, Issuer Fraud Detection, Risk Application Manager, and Rare Event Detection & Investigation. These applications are essential for detecting and preventing fraud.

The Software Engineer - Test Engineering for Payment Product Development, Authorization Services – Risk Systems team will be located in Foster City, CA. The candidate will be responsible for supporting Test Engineering efforts, including test automation for the Risk Systems applications. This role involves collaboration with the Risk Systems product development and Support team, Operations & Infrastructure, and other peer Test Engineering teams to maintain high levels of software quality and ensure seamless code releases.

Key Responsibilities

  • Collaborate with the team in executing testing strategy for the project and work on appropriate balance of manual and automated tests
  • Create test plans, test cases, and test scripts
  • Develop and enhance automated test frameworks and test cases for the different types of tests employed
  • Execute and report on the full testing suite of both manual and automated tests
  • Work with Development and other relevant teams to analyze, debug and resolve design and software issues
  • Support cross-functional teams in integration test efforts
  • Develop software to augment existing test automation tools
  • Setup, configure, and maintain test environments
  • Hands-on testing on Linux and Windows platform
  • Work effectively with test lead and test engineers and acquire technical guidance from peers as appropriate

This is a hybrid position. Expectation of days in office will be confirmed by your hiring manager.

Average salary estimate

$100000 / YEARLY (est.)
min
max
$80000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Software Engineer - Test Engineering (Hybrid/Onsite), Visa

Are you ready to take your career to the next level? Join our highly skilled Test Engineering team as a Software Engineer - Test Engineering at our dynamic company in Foster City! If you have a passion for ensuring high-quality software and love the thrill of tackling challenges in the risk management space, then this role is perfect for you. You'll be diving deep into critical applications that keep fraud at bay, including the Risk Message Processor and the Issuer Fraud Detection system. Your main focus will be supporting our Test Engineering efforts through innovative test automation for these essential risk systems. Collaborating closely with product development and support teams, your creativity and technical prowess will help maintain top-notch software quality. You will design and execute comprehensive test strategies, creating detailed test plans and scripts that incorporate both manual and automated testing. Your knack for developing test automation tools and frameworks will be vital as you enhance our testing processes, while your collaborative spirit ensures seamless integration with cross-functional teams. Working hands-on with both Linux and Windows platforms, you'll help bring about efficient code releases while acquiring valuable insights from your peers. Plus, with a hybrid work model, you'll enjoy flexibility in your working environment as you contribute to safeguarding our payment products. Don’t miss out on the opportunity to make a significant impact as part of our team!

Frequently Asked Questions (FAQs) for Software Engineer - Test Engineering (Hybrid/Onsite) Role at Visa
What are the main responsibilities of a Software Engineer - Test Engineering at this company?

The Software Engineer - Test Engineering is tasked with supporting Test Engineering efforts by collaborating on testing strategies, creating test plans and scripts, and executing tests for critical risk applications. They also enhance automated testing frameworks, debug software issues, and work closely with cross-functional teams to maintain high software quality.

Join Rise to see the full answer
What qualifications do I need to become a Software Engineer - Test Engineering in Foster City?

To excel as a Software Engineer - Test Engineering in Foster City, candidates typically require a degree in Computer Science or a related field, along with experience in software testing, especially in risk management applications. Proficiency in both manual and automated testing techniques, as well as familiarity with Linux and Windows environments, is essential.

Join Rise to see the full answer
How does collaboration play a role in the Software Engineer - Test Engineering position?

Collaboration is key for a Software Engineer - Test Engineering. This position involves working closely with product development and support teams, sharing insights and techniques with peers, and engaging with cross-functional teams to ensure effective integration testing. Communication and teamwork will help ensure the high level of software quality required.

Join Rise to see the full answer
What kind of work environment can I expect as a Software Engineer - Test Engineering?

As a Software Engineer - Test Engineering, you can look forward to a hybrid work environment. While there are expectations for in-office days set by the hiring manager, you'll enjoy flexibility in your work location, allowing you to balance your professional and personal life effectively.

Join Rise to see the full answer
What are the growth opportunities for a Software Engineer - Test Engineering?

A Software Engineer - Test Engineering has ample growth opportunities, including advancing within the Test Engineering team, exploring roles in project management, or specializing in automation testing techniques. Continuous learning through training, workshops, and collaboration with experienced peers further enhances career progression.

Join Rise to see the full answer
Common Interview Questions for Software Engineer - Test Engineering (Hybrid/Onsite)
Can you explain the testing strategies you typically implement?

When discussing testing strategies, describe how you assess the needs of the project and balance manual versus automated tests effectively. Highlight any specific frameworks or methodologies you've employed, and share examples of how your strategies improved testing efficiency or software quality.

Join Rise to see the full answer
What experience do you have with automated testing tools?

Focus on detailing the automated testing tools you have used, such as Selenium, TestNG, or JUnit. Discuss your role in implementing and enhancing these tools, along with specific projects where automation played a crucial part in your testing process.

Join Rise to see the full answer
How do you handle debugging and resolving software issues?

Detail your systematic approach to debugging, including breaking down the problem, using tools to track issues, and collaborating with developers to find solutions. Providing an example of a past experience that highlights your problem-solving skills would enhance your answer.

Join Rise to see the full answer
What is your process for creating test plans and test cases?

Describe your method for developing test plans, including requirements analysis, identifying test objectives, and ensuring comprehensive coverage through detailed test cases. Mention how you validate that your test cases align with project goals and user needs.

Join Rise to see the full answer
How do you integrate your test work with development teams?

Explain your proactive communication strategies with development teams, such as participating in agile ceremonies, sharing results, and maintaining alignment on project goals. Emphasize any tools or practices that facilitate smooth collaboration.

Join Rise to see the full answer
Can you share an experience where your testing prevented a potential issue?

Reflect on a specific incident where your testing efforts identified a critical defect before deployment. Discuss how this not only benefitted the project but also informed your team's testing protocols moving forward.

Join Rise to see the full answer
What are your thoughts on the importance of test automation?

Convey your understanding of test automation's impact on increasing efficiency, consistency, and speed of the testing process. You could share a success story from your experience where automation reduced time-to-release or improved test coverage.

Join Rise to see the full answer
What steps do you take to maintain your test environments?

Outline your maintenance approach for test environments including regular configuration checks, monitoring for consistency, and ensuring that the latest code versions are deployed to the test settings. Highlight any tools or practices you use to facilitate this process.

Join Rise to see the full answer
Describe a time when you had to adapt your testing approach due to unexpected changes?

Share an experience where a sudden requirement shift or an unforeseen bug required you to pivot your testing strategy. Discuss how flexibility and critical thinking led to successful results despite challenges.

Join Rise to see the full answer
Why do you want to work as a Software Engineer - Test Engineering for us?

This question is an opportunity to align your passion for testing and quality assurance with the company's mission. Discuss specific aspects of their risk management initiatives or software quality standards that resonate with you and how you see yourself contributing effectively.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
Visa Remote San Francisco, California, United States
Posted 2 days ago

Join Visa as a Senior Financial Analyst to drive financial insights within a dynamic, purpose-driven organization.

Photo of the Rise User
Visa Remote San Francisco, California, United States
Posted 2 days ago

Join Visa as a Senior Manager to lead transformative change management initiatives while supporting strategic product operations.

Photo of the Rise User
ALTEN Technology USA Remote El Segundo, California, United States
Posted 13 days ago

Join ALTEN Technology USA as a Senior Software Engineer to tackle critical engineering challenges in developing flight control systems.

Photo of the Rise User

Join People.ai as a Senior Software Engineer to drive the development of a sophisticated AI-powered data platform focused on sales success.

Photo of the Rise User

Become a key player at Varicent, developing innovative backend solutions in a fully remote setting.

Photo of the Rise User
Posted 10 days ago

Join Capgemini as a Senior Agile Dev Team Member IV to lead the development and support of Guidewire PolicyCenter applications for a top-tier U.S. Insurance Carrier.

Photo of the Rise User

Join Spatial Front Inc. as a Full-Stack Developer where your expertise will be vital in enhancing mission-critical projects in an Agile setting.

Fiserv Hybrid Omaha, Nebraska
Posted 3 days ago

Join Fiserv as a Java Backend Developer and help shape the future of financial technology with impactful software solutions.

Photo of the Rise User

Become a key player in Mozilla's Data Engineering team as a Software Engineer, focusing on innovative data collection tools.

Photo of the Rise User

Join Bench as a Full Stack Engineer to revolutionize hardware development through innovative AI-driven solutions.

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Transparent & Candid
Growth & Learning
Fast-Paced
Collaboration over Competition
Take Risks
Friends Outside of Work
Passion for Exploration
Customer-Centric
Reward & Recognition
Feedback Forward
Rapid Growth
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Paternity Leave
Fully Distributed
Flex-Friendly
Some Meals Provided
Snacks
Social Gatherings
Pet Friendly
Company Retreats
Dental Insurance
Life insurance
Health Savings Account (HSA)
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ony
Transparent & Candid
Growth & Learning
Fast-Paced
Collaboration over Competition
Take Risks
Friends Outside of Work
Passion for Exploration
Customer-Centric
Reward & Recognition
Feedback Forward
Rapid Growth
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Paternity Leave
Fully Distributed
Flex-Friendly
Some Meals Provided
Snacks
Social Gatherings
Pet Friendly
Company Retreats
Dental Insurance
Life insurance
Health Savings Account (HSA)

Visa Inc. operates as a payments technology company worldwide. The company facilitates commerce through the transfer of value and information among consumers, merchants, financial institutions, businesses, strategic partners, and government entiti...

12140 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Full-time, hybrid
DATE POSTED
April 22,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!